发送方法、接收方法、发送装置及接收装置的制造方法

文档序号:9568875阅读:360来源:国知局
发送方法、接收方法、发送装置及接收装置的制造方法
【技术领域】
[0001 ] 本发明涉及发送方法、接收方法、发送装置及接收装置。
【背景技术】
[0002]随着广播及通信服务的高级化,研究了 8K (7680X4320像素:以下也称作8K4K)及4K(3840X2160像素:以下也称作4K2K)等超高精细的运动图像内容的导入。接收装置需要将接收到的超高精细的运动图像的编码数据实时地解码而显示,但特别是8K等分辨率的运动图像其解码时的处理负荷较大,难以将这样的运动图像用1个解码器实时地解码。因而,研究了通过使用多个解码器使解码处理并行化来降低每1个解码器的处理负荷而达到实时处理的方法。
[0003]此外,将编码数据基于MPEG - 2TS (Transport Stream)或 MMT (MPEG MediaTransport)等复用方式进行复用后发送。例如,在非专利文献1中,公开了按照MMT将编码后的媒体数据按每个包发送的技术。
[0004]现有技术文献
[0005]非专利文献
[0006]非专利文南犬 1 -1nformat1n technology — High efficiency coding and mediadelivery in heterogeneous environment — Parti:MPEG media transport(MMT),ISO/IEC DIS 23008 一 1

【发明内容】

[0007]有关本发明的一技术方案的发送方法包括:分割步骤,将图片分割为多个区域;编码步骤,通过将上述多个区域分别以能够独立解码的方式编码,生成与上述多个区域分别对应的编码数据;打包步骤,将所生成的多个上述编码数据保存到多个包;以及发送步骤,将上述多个包发送;在上述打包步骤中,以在一个上述包中不保存与不同的上述区域对应的上述编码数据的方式将上述多个编码数据保存到上述多个包。
[0008]此外,有关本发明的一技术方案的接收方法,是具备多个解码部的接收装置的接收方法,包括:接收步骤,接收多个包,该多个包是通过将对图片进行分割而得到的多个区域以能够独立解码的方式编码而得到多个编码数据、并将多个编码数据以在一个包中不保存不同的上述区域的上述编码数据的方式打包而得到的;结合步骤,通过将上述多个包中的某一个包所包含的对于上述图片内的全部的解码单位共同使用的控制信息、与上述多个区域的上述多个编码数据分别结合,生成多个结合数据;以及解码步骤,上述多个解码部将上述多个结合数据并行地解码。
[0009]另外,这些全局性或具体的形态也可以通过系统、方法、集成电路、计算机程序或计算机可读取的CD — ROM等记录介质实现,也可以通过系统、方法、集成电路、计算机程序及记录介质的任意的组合实现。
[0010]本发明能够提供一种能够降低有关解码对象数据的生成的处理量的发送方法或接收方法。
【附图说明】
[0011]图1是表示将图片分割为切片段的例子的图。
[0012]图2是表示保存有图片的数据的PES包序列的一例的图。
[0013]图3是表示有关实施方式的图片的分割例的图。
[0014]图4是表示有关实施方式的比较例的图片的分割例的图。
[0015]图5是表示有关实施方式的访问单元的数据的一例的图。
[0016]图6是有关实施方式的发送装置的框图。
[0017]图7是有关实施方式的接收装置的框图。
[0018]图8是表示有关实施方式的MMT包的一例的图。
[0019]图9是表示有关实施方式的MMT包的另一例的图。
[0020]图10是表示向有关实施方式的各解码部输入的数据的一例的图。
[0021]图11是表示有关实施方式的MMT包及头信息的一例的图。
[0022]图12是表示向有关实施方式的各解码部输入的数据的另一例的图。
[0023]图13是表示有关实施方式的图片的分割例的图。
[0024]图14是有关实施方式的发送方法的流程图。
[0025]图15是有关实施方式的接收装置的框图。
[0026]图16是有关实施方式的接收方法的流程图。
[0027]图17是表示有关实施方式的MMT包及头信息的一例的图。
[0028]图18是表示有关实施方式的MMT包及头信息的一例的图。
【具体实施方式】
[0029]由于编码数据在被基于MPEG - 2TS或MMT等复用方式复用后被发送,所以接收装置需要在解码之前从复用数据将运动图像的编码数据分离。以下,将从复用数据分离编码数据的处理称作逆复用。
[0030]在将解码处理并行化的情况下,接收装置需要对各解码器分别分配解码对象编码数据。此时,接收装置需要将编码数据本身解析。特别是,由于在8K等的内容中比特率非常高,因此有关解析的处理负荷较大。由此,有逆复用处理成为瓶颈而不能进行实时的再现的情况。
[0031 ](作为本发明的基础的认识)
[0032]近年来,TV、智能电话或平板终端等的显示器的高分辨率化正在发展。特别是,在日本国内的广播中计划到2020年有8K4K (分辨率为8KX 4K)的服务。在8K4K等超高分辨率的运动图像中,通过单一的解码器难以进行实时的解码,所以研究了使用多个解码器并行地进行解码处理的方法。
[0033]在通过MPEG和ITU标准化的H.264及H.265等运动图像编码方式中,发送装置能够将图片分割为称作切片(slice)或切片段的多个区域,将分割的各个区域以能够独立地解码的方式编码。因而,例如在H.265的情况下,接收广播的接收装置通过从接收数据将各个切片段的数据分离,并将各切片段的数据向不同的解码器输出,能够实现解码处理的并行化。
[0034]图1是表示在HEVC中将1个图片分割为4个切片段的例子的图。例如,接收装置具备4个解码器,各解码器将4个切片段中的某一个解码。
[0035]在以往的广播中,发送装置将1张图片(MPEG系统标准中的访问单元)保存到1个PES包中,将PES包复用到TS包序列中。因此,接收装置需要在将PES包的有效载荷分离后,通过将保存在有效载荷中的访问单元的数据解析而将各切片段分离,将分离后的各切片段的数据向解码器输出。
[0036]但是,由于将访问单元的数据解析而将切片段分离时的处理量较大,所以本发明者发现有难以将该处理实时地进行的问题。
[0037]图2是表示将被分割为切片段的图片的数据向PES包的有效载荷保存的例子的图。
[0038]如图2所示,例如将多个切片段(切片段1?4)的数据向1个PES包的有效载荷保存。此外,将PES包复用到TS包序列中。
[0039]有关本发明的一技术方案的发送方法包括:分割步骤,将图片分割为多个区域;编码步骤,通过将上述多个区域分别以能够独立解码的方式编码,生成与上述多个区域分别对应的编码数据;打包步骤,将所生成的多个上述编码数据保存到多个包;以及发送步骤,将上述多个包发送;在上述打包步骤中,以在一个上述包中不保存与不同的上述区域对应的上述编码数据的方式将上述多个编码数据保存到上述多个包。
[0040]据此,由于各区域的编码数据被保存到不同的包中,所以接收装置能够不将保存在包的有效载荷中的编码数据解析而判定保存在该包中的数据是哪个区域的编码数据。由此,接收装置能够将各解码部的解码对象数据的生成处理以较少的处理量进行。这样,将接收装置中的有关解码对象数据的生成的处理量减少。
[0041]例如,在上述打包步骤中,将对于上述图片内的全部解码单位共同使用的控制信息保存到与保存上述多个编码数据的多个包不同的包。
[0042]据此,接收装置能够不将保存在包的有效载荷中的编码数据解析而判定保存有控制信息的包。由此,能够降低接收装置中的有关解码对象数据的生成的处理量。
[0043]此外,有关本发明的一技术方案的接收方法,是具备多个解码部的接收装置的接收方法,包括:接收步骤,接收多个包,该多个包是通过将对图片进行分割而得到的多个区域以能够独立解码的方式编码而得到多个编码数据、并将多个编码数据以在一个包中不保存不同的上述区域的上述编码数据的方式打包而得到的;结合步骤,通过将上述多个包中的某一个包所包含的对于上述图片内的全部的解码单位共同使用的控制信息、与上述多个区域的上述多个编码数据分别结合,生成多个结合数据;以及解码步骤,上述多个解码部将上述多个结合数据并行地解码。
[0044]据此,由于各区域的编码数据被保存到不同的包中,所以接收装置能够不将保存在包的有效载荷中的编码数据解析而判定保存在该包中的数据是哪个区域的编码数据。由此,接收装置能够将各解码部的解码对象数据的生成处理以较少的处理量进行。这样,将接收装置中的有关解码对象数据的生成的处理量减少。
[0045]例如,上述控制信息保存在与保存上述多个编码数据的多个包不同的包中。
[0046]据此,接收装置能够不将保存在包的有效载荷中的编码数据解析而判定保存有控制信息的包。由此,能够减少接收装置中的有关解码对象数据的生成的处理量。
[0047]例如,在上述结合步骤中,使用上述包的头信息判定保存在上述包中的数据是上述多个区域中的哪一个区域的编码数据。
[0048]据此,接收装置能够使用包的头信息判定保存在该包中的数据是哪个区域的编码数据。
[0049]例如,上述多个编码数据分别被与保存到1个以上的包中的数据的单位即基本数据单位一对一地建立了对应;上述多个编码数据分别被保存到上述1个以上的包中;各上述包的上述头信息包括表示是以下(1)?(4)中的哪一个的识别信息:(1)在上述基本数据单位中仅包含该包、(2)在上述基本数据单位中包含多个包且该包是上述基本数据单位的开头的包、(3)在上述基本数据单位中包含多个包且该包是上述基本数据单位的开头及最后以外的包、以及(4)在上述基本数据单位中包含多个包且该包是上述基本数据单位的最后的包;在上述结合步骤中,将具有以下头信息的上述包中包含的有效载荷数据的开头判定为上述各区域的上述编码数据的开头,该头信息包含表示(1)在上述基本数据单位中仅包含该包、或(2)在上述基本数据单位中包含多个包且该包是上述基本数据单位的开头的包的上述识别信息。
[0050]据此,接收装置能够使用包的头信息判定保存在该包中的数据是哪个区域的编码数据。
[0051]例如,上述包的上述头信息还包括偏移信息,该偏移信息表示从包含上述多个编码数据的上述图片的编码数据的开头到该包中包含的编码数据的开头为止的比特长;在上述结合步骤中,将具有以下头信息的上述包中包含的有效载荷数据的开头判定为上述各区域的上述编码数据的开头,该头信息包含表示(1)在上述基本数据单位中仅包含
当前第1页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1